In this Role, Your Responsibilities Will Be:
Research, design and implement application software/Measurement IP/components for test systems, which are used to validate RFICs such as Power Amplifiers, RFFE. Ownership of features of a system. Collaborate with global R&D teams on feature dependencies, customer issues etc. Design/develop /features for re-usability across systems/future opportunities. Follow software development processes and standard methodologies for design/development. Seek feedback on the system/features from Offering Managers, Offering Architect, Application Engineers etc. and implement. Contribute to design and code reviews. Fix critical issues and customer partner concerns to effective resolution. Identify and recommend improvements to benefit long-term product quality and development efficiency. Who You Are:You promote high visibility of shared contributions to goals. You quickly and significantly take action in constantly evolving, unexpected situations. You actively seek mentorship from pertinent sources to make timely and well-informed decisions. You handle the risk that comes with moving forward when the outcome is not certain. For This Role, You Will Need: Education: B.E./B.Tech or M.E./M.Tech in Electronics, Instrumentation, Electrical Engineering 2-5 years of experience in application/system design & development, preferably passionate about test and measurement. Hands-on design, development, and debugging skills in C#. Experience with developing Back-end and database management. Preferred Qualifications that Set You Apart: Experience using NI hardware, RF drivers, STS, and application software such as LabVIEW, TestStand, RFmx, RFIC Test Software.
